Understanding Freedom: A Journey Through Inner Laws

The concept of freedom is often misunderstood. Many people equate freedom with the absence of constraints, but true freedom is about adhering to the inner laws of phenomena, the governing nature of existence. This article delves into the meaning of freedom and its implications for personal growth and mental health.

What Does Freedom Really Mean?

Freedom is not simply about doing whatever one wants without limitations. Instead, it is about recognizing and embracing the laws that govern our lives. These laws include societal norms, ethical principles, and personal values. When we align ourselves with these laws, we can experience a greater sense of liberty.

The Relationship Between Freedom and Responsibility

Accepting these inner laws is crucial for understanding the essence of freedom. It requires responsibility and awareness of how our actions can affect ourselves and others. This awareness can lead to a more fulfilling life, as we learn to navigate the complexities of choice within a structured existence.

The Dangers of Misinterpreting Freedom

When people misconstrue freedom as absolute autonomy without boundaries, it can lead to chaos and destruction. The misinterpretation of freedom can result in harmful behaviors that not only jeopardize individual well-being but also disturb social harmony. Therefore, recognizing freedom as guided by laws can prevent these negative outcomes.

Freedom and Psychological Health

In the context of mental health, understanding freedom as alignment with inner and outer laws can promote psychological stability. It encourages individuals to reflect on their choices and the motivations behind them. Therapy can help facilitate this understanding, allowing clients to explore their concepts of freedom and how they relate to their emotional well-being.

Conclusion: Embracing True Freedom

True freedom is about the acceptance of laws that guide us. It involves a deliberate choice to pursue a path that aligns with both personal and communal welfare. By redefining freedom through the lens of responsibility and ethical considerations, individuals can foster a deeper sense of fulfillment and mental resilience.
